Ninjinto (Ginseng Decoction)

Ninjinto is a traditional Kampo formula containing ginseng, licorice, dried ginger, and white atractylodes that enhances energy metabolism through ginsenoside compounds. The formula works by stimulating mitochondrial ATP production and modulating the hypothalamic-pituitary-adrenal axis to combat fatigue.

Safety & Interactions

Ninjinto is generally well-tolerated but may cause mild gastrointestinal upset in sensitive individuals. The licorice component can elevate blood pressure and interact with digoxin and diuretics through mineralocorticoid effects. Pregnant and breastfeeding women should avoid use due to insufficient safety data. Individuals with hypertension or cardiovascular conditions should consult healthcare providers before use.
